Anyone recommend a company / organization in BC Canada that tests soil for heavy metal contamination ?

I used Caro a few years ago.  They have a metals panel that they do but I can't find it in their product list. They have a $100 metals add on to their "essential soil test" that looks like about what I paid $113/sample for.  When I dealt with them they were really helpful and open to customizing, if needed.
